Summit Seekers is a private foundation focused on Youth Development, based in MERCER ISLAND, WA. IRS filing data is available from 2020 through 2025. As of 2025, the organization holds $17K in total assets. In 2025, it made $23K in qualifying distributions.

Financial History
Multi-year comparison from IRS filings
| Metric | 2025 | 2024 | 2023 |
|---|---|---|---|
| Total Assets | $16,695 | $10,673 | $7,326 |
| Revenue | $26,000 | $23,000 | $28,025 |
| Expenses | $22,809 | $28,197 | $15,196 |
| Qualifying Distributions | $22,809 | $28,197 | $15,196 |
